Handover note — Gatewarden rate limiting

Tomas, handing this to you ahead of my leave. The internal API gateway (Gatewarden) applies per-team token buckets, refilled every second, with a burst allowance tuned last quarter after the Lindqvist incident. Support should know that 429 responses now include a retry hint header, and that allowlisted batch jobs bypass the per-route limit but not the global ceiling. Most escalations come from teams unaware of the burst cap. The limits currently enforced in production are set out below.

service settings:
FRAMIR_LOG_LEVEL=debug
FRAMIR_METRICS_HOST=metrics.framir.tolvaqcorp.corp
FRAMIR_POOL_SIZE=16

MEMO — Sales Leads Only

Effective immediately, hiring in the Coastal Accounts division is frozen. No exceptions, no backfills without sign-off from Dara Quennel. Open requisitions are pulled as of Friday. Pipeline commitments stand; redistribute coverage among current reps. Do not discuss externally or with candidates already in process — recruiting will handle those conversations. Questions go to your regional director, not HR directly. The rationale is outlined in the confidential note below.

confidential, kaweg-tawef: The western region missed its Ralvan quota by 57.6 percent last quarter. Framirix Holdings plans to lower the Eliox list price by 24.6 percent in January. The board signed off on a budget of $446.6 million for Project Zorvan. The renewal with Ralvanox Freight closes at $283.1 million a year, 20.2 percent below the last contract.

**Hermetic Build Migration — Quick Context for the Sync**

Heads up, folks: we're moving the Tarnwood monolith from the old `make`-based setup to Casklet, our hermetic build system. Main wins are reproducible artifacts and remote caching; main pain is declaring every dependency explicitly (yes, all of them). About 60% of targets are converted. Status, gotchas, and the weekly conversion leaderboard are all tracked on the migration page.

operations page: https://confluence.lumicsys.internal/projects/display/projects/display